Everything

Or why I can't be trusted with oxytocin...

I'm trying to think of all the ways

I'll never be able to repay

The everything you're doing for me…

What could I possibly give

To show you how

You've shown me

A different way to live?

Is this how love

Is supposed to look?

I thought I could only

Ask for so little

(Or nothing

at

all).

I crammed myself

In a box so small,

Got used to it,

Didn't realize I

Was suffocating;

Instead, I'd smile

And thank the walls

For allowing me

To keep existing

(while apologizing

for stopping them

from crushing me).

I've been taught

Not to ask

Lest I was a burden,

A sigh, a 'What is it

THIS time?'

I've been at once

Too much

And not enough.

And now

I want to bow,

Kiss your feet,

(and other things...)

Give you my

Everything

Only because,

You didn't ask

For

a

thing .
